Panettone Bread Pudding

Serves 10-12|
Hands-On Time:
20m
|
Total Time:
1hr
30m
Ingredients
- 1 loaf panettone (32 to 35 ounces), cut into 1-inch cubes
- 2 cups heavy cream
- 2 cups whole milk
- 4 whole eggs
- 4 egg yolks
- 1/2 cup sugar
- 2 teaspoons grated orange zest
- 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
- butter for the baking dish
Directions
- Heat oven to 325° F.
- Place the panettone in a large bowl.
- In a medium bowl, whisk together the cream, milk, eggs, yolks, sugar, zest, and vanilla. Pour over the bread cubes. Let soak for 5 minutes, stirring gently 2 or 3 times.
- Pour the mixture into a buttered 9-by-13-inch baking dish. Bake for 60 to 70 minutes. Serve warm.

Quick Tip

Panettone―a light, sweet Italian bread made with nuts and candied fruit―is available at most grocery stores around Christmas.
Or use challah or brioche instead and sprinkle in a handful of raisins.
